Why “Firewood for Camping” Matters More Than You Think
Not all wood is equal—especially when it comes to firewood for camping. Choosing low-quality or improperly seasoned wood can result in excessive smoke, poor flames, and constant relighting.
What makes firewood good for camping?
Low moisture content (under 20%)
Dense hardwoods like oak, hickory, or maple
Properly cut and bundled for portability
Free of pests and mold

Kiln-Dried vs Seasoned Firewood – Which is Better?
Both are great for camping, but they serve different needs.
Kiln-Dried Firewood is dried in a heat chamber, making it virtually bug-free with <10% moisture. It’s ideal when you want an easy-to-light, hot fire with minimal smoke.
Seasoned Firewood is air-dried and typically slightly more budget-friendly. It burns well but may need a bit more kindling.
If you're camping in damp or cold conditions, go with kiln-dried. If you're on a budget or sourcing from a wood yard near me, seasoned firewood will do the job.
Best Firewood for Campfires – Go for Hardwood
For longer, hotter, and cleaner fires, always opt for hardwoods.
Best hardwoods for campfires include:
Oak – Long burn, low smoke
Hickory – Hot burn, great for cooking
Maple – Clean burn, subtle aroma
Cherry – Aromatic and attractive flame
Stay away from softwoods like pine or spruce—they spark excessively and produce lots of smoke. Choosing quality firewood for heating is the same principle that applies to outdoor fires: denser = better.

Eco Friendly Fire Starters – Light It Up Right
Starting your fire shouldn’t mean releasing toxins into the air. Swap lighter fluid and matches for eco friendly fire starters made from:
Recycled wood shavings & wax
Pine cones dipped in beeswax
Cardboard starters
These products are non-toxic, safe to store, and perfect companions for your firewood for camping bundle. They light fast and burn long enough to ignite even slightly damp wood.

Safety Tips for Using Firewood at Campsites
Only use local wood to prevent transporting pests
Store firewood off the ground and cover it from rain
Keep a water bucket nearby when building a fire
Don’t burn painted or treated wood
Extinguish completely before sleeping or leaving the site
Following these practices not only makes you a responsible camper but also ensures your firewood for camping performs at its best.
